What are walk in interview security guards?

Walk in interview security guards are individuals who attend open job interviews for security guard positions without a prior appointment. Employers or security agencies conduct these walk-in interviews to quickly fill vacancies by assessing candidates on the spot. Applicants typically bring their identification, resume, and any relevant certifications, and may be interviewed and hired immediately if they meet the requirements. This process is common in the security industry, especially for large events or businesses needing urgent staffing.

What should I expect during a walk-in interview for a Security Guard position?

During a walk-in interview for a Security Guard position, you can expect to meet with a hiring manager or supervisor who will ask about your previous experience, availability, and understanding of security protocols. You may be asked situational questions to assess your decision-making and communication skills. Often, you’ll be required to provide identification and any security licenses or certifications you hold. The process is usually straightforward, but being prepared with relevant documents and a professional attitude can help you stand out. Some employers may also conduct a brief physical assessment or schedule one for a later date.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Security Guard,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Security Guard, you need a high school diploma or equivalent, strong observational skills, and physical fitness, often supported by a security license or guard card. Familiarity with surveillance systems, access control tools, and incident reporting software is typically required. Excellent communication, situational awareness, and the ability to remain calm under pressure are standout soft skills. These skills and qualities are essential for maintaining safety, preventing incidents, and ensuring effective response during emergencies.
